What does Ryanin mean?

The name Ryanin is commonly a female name from the "Gaelic" origin that means "Sorceress. Sacred Queen and Goddess of the witches, fairies and of horses. Mythical daughter of Hefeyedd.".

Pronunciation

The pronunciation of Ryanin is r-ya nin, rya - nin.
